20 Blue Accent Wall Living Room Ideas for a Calm, Modern Space

A blue accent wall can make a living room feel calmer, richer, brighter, or more dramatic without requiring a complete renovation. The key is choosing a blue that suits the room’s natural light, then repeating that color through artwork, textiles, and small accessories. Paint remains the simplest option, but wallpaper, paneling, murals, and two-tone treatments can add even more dimension. () Warm wood, creamy upholstery, woven materials, and metallic finishes also prevent blue from feeling cold. Whether your home leans coastal, traditional, modern, rustic, or eclectic, this versatile color can support a complete and cohesive space. 1. Navy Blue Accent Wall With Cream Sofa

A navy blue accent wall creates a strong focal point while giving a neutral living room more depth. Position a cream sofa against the wall so the light upholstery stands out against the saturated color. Add two oatmeal armchairs, a warm oak coffee table, and a large ivory rug to keep the arrangement bright and balanced. Brass sconces or a slim brass floor lamp introduce warmth without making the room feel overly formal. Choose artwork with white, tan, and muted blue details to connect the palette. Finish the space with striped pillows, a chunky knit throw, and natural woven baskets. Crisp white surrounding walls and curtains will reflect daylight, helping the navy feature wall look sophisticated rather than heavy.

2. Light Blue Accent Wall With White Furniture

Soft light blue is a smart choice when you want an airy living room with a relaxed atmosphere. Paint the wall behind a streamlined white sofa, then arrange pale oak side tables and a low glass coffee table nearby. A light gray or ivory rug grounds the furniture without interrupting the gentle color palette. Keep window treatments simple with sheer white curtains that allow plenty of natural light into the room. Introduce subtle contrast through charcoal picture frames, blue-gray pillows, and one or two leafy houseplants. Ceramic table lamps and textured linen fabrics add warmth and dimension. This complete look works especially well in smaller living rooms because the pale surfaces feel open, clean, and visually connected.

3. Teal Blue Accent Wall With Tan Leather Sofa

Rich teal blue and warm tan leather create a living room that feels polished, comfortable, and full of character. Place a caramel leather sofa in front of the teal wall, then balance its weight with two cream boucle chairs across from it. A walnut coffee table, faded patterned rug, and antique brass lighting enhance the warm undertones of the palette. Repeat teal in small amounts through pillows or pottery rather than matching every accessory to the wall. Framed botanical prints bring lighter greens and natural shapes into the room. Use off-white paint on the remaining walls and medium-toned wood flooring below. The result is an inviting, layered space that blends midcentury influences with practical, everyday comfort.

4. Dusty Blue Accent Wall With Gray Sectional

Dusty blue gives a gray sectional a softer, more welcoming backdrop than plain white paint. Select a blue with muted gray undertones, especially if the living room receives strong afternoon light. Center the sectional against the feature wall and place a round light-wood coffee table in front to break up its straight lines. Add an ivory area rug, pale blue pillows, and warm beige throws for a calm, tonal effect. Black-framed artwork can provide definition, while a brushed nickel floor lamp keeps the finishes understated. Include a slim console, closed storage baskets, and one tall plant to make the layout functional. This scheme feels modern and coordinated without becoming overly cool or monochromatic.

5. Royal Blue Accent Wall With Gold Decor

A royal blue accent wall can bring energy to a living room while still looking refined when the surrounding pieces are carefully edited. Use the saturated wall behind a beige sofa with clean lines, then introduce gold through picture frames, lamps, and the base of a glass coffee table. An ivory rug gives the bold blue room to breathe, while velvet pillows in blue, cream, and muted mustard connect the major colors. Hang one oversized abstract artwork instead of several small pieces to avoid visual clutter. White curtains and pale wood flooring will lighten the overall composition. Complete the room with a sculptural cream chair and a small dark wood side table for a balanced mix of brightness, warmth, and contrast.

6. Blue Paneled Accent Wall With Neutral Seating

Painted wall paneling adds architecture and texture to a living room without requiring elaborate decor. Install simple rectangular molding across the main wall, then cover the trim and wall surface in the same medium denim blue. Place a warm white sofa in front, leaving enough visible paneling around it to frame the seating area. Add camel-colored accent chairs, a rectangular oak coffee table, and a cream wool rug. A pair of brass wall sconces can emphasize the symmetry, while linen pillows and a woven throw soften the structured background. Keep accessories limited to a few books, ceramic vessels, and greenery. This complete scheme combines traditional wall detail with casual modern furniture, making it suitable for both newer homes and updated older interiors.

7. Blue Fireplace Accent Wall With Built-Ins

Turn the fireplace wall into a unified focal point by painting the surround, mantel, and built-in shelving a deep slate blue. Use the same color across each surface so separate architectural elements read as one intentional feature. Arrange a light beige sofa and two rust-colored armchairs around a substantial wood coffee table. Style the shelves with cream pottery, stacked books, framed photos, and small woven objects, leaving some open space between displays. A pale patterned rug will soften the dark cabinetry and connect the seating arrangement. Choose warm white paint for the remaining walls and install aged brass picture lights above the shelves. The finished living room feels organized, cozy, and custom without depending on excessive decorative accessories.

8. Blue TV Accent Wall With Floating Console

A blue TV wall can make a large black screen feel integrated rather than visually disconnected from the room. Choose a dark steel blue with a matte finish, then mount the television at a comfortable viewing height. Install a long floating oak console underneath to provide storage and introduce natural warmth. Face the wall with a low-profile light gray sectional and add a textured cream rug, round black coffee table, and compact leather ottoman. Use slim wall sconces or concealed lighting instead of placing crowded decor around the screen. A few blue pillows will repeat the wall color across the room. This streamlined layout suits apartments and family rooms because it combines a polished focal point with useful, easy-to-maintain storage.

9. Blue Wallpaper Accent Wall With Beige Sofa

Patterned blue wallpaper gives a living room movement and detail that flat paint cannot provide. Select a design with medium blue, soft white, and muted tan so it coordinates easily with neutral furnishings. Cover the wall behind a simple beige sofa, then add solid navy pillows to connect the seating with the wallpaper. A weathered wood coffee table, natural jute rug, and linen armchairs prevent the pattern from feeling too formal. Keep artwork minimal because the wall already provides visual interest. Use warm white curtains and ceramic lamps with plain shades for a calm finish. This balanced room works especially well with botanical, geometric, or block-print wallpaper, as long as the supporting furniture remains understated and comfortable.

10. Blue Geometric Accent Wall With Modern Furniture

Crisp geometric shapes can turn a blue accent wall into contemporary artwork. Create the design with painter’s tape and two or three related shades, such as navy, denim blue, and pale blue-gray. Keep the pattern large and uncomplicated so it does not overwhelm the room. Place a light gray sofa against the wall and furnish the space with a black metal coffee table, ivory rug, and one sculptural blue chair. Simple floor lamps and solid-colored pillows will balance the active background. Avoid hanging multiple pictures over the painted pattern; one small central piece or no artwork may look cleaner. Pale flooring and white surrounding walls complete this fresh living room while allowing the custom blue wall to remain the main feature.

11. Blue Limewash Accent Wall With Linen Sofa

Blue limewash introduces cloudy movement and subtle tonal variation, giving the living room a relaxed, handcrafted appearance. Apply a muted mineral blue to the wall behind a natural linen sofa, allowing the brush texture to remain visible. Pair the softly mottled finish with an irregular wood coffee table, woven wool rug, and low-profile oatmeal chairs. Decorate with unglazed pottery, stone objects, and washed linen pillows in cream and faded blue. Avoid shiny finishes that compete with the wall’s natural character. Instead, use aged brass lighting and lightly finished oak furniture. Keep the surrounding walls warm white to emphasize the blue surface. This organic scheme feels quiet and layered, making it particularly effective in casual modern, Mediterranean, or rustic living rooms.

12. Cobalt Blue Accent Wall With Black Furniture

Cobalt blue delivers a clear, energetic backdrop that suits a bold contemporary living room. Anchor the wall with a streamlined charcoal or black sofa, then brighten the arrangement using a white textured rug and pale wood coffee table. Add one white lounge chair to create contrast and prevent the dark furniture from dominating the room. Graphic artwork featuring blue, orange, and black can connect the strong colors in a controlled way. Use chrome or polished nickel lamps for a crisp modern finish. Keep curtains and neighboring walls white, allowing sunlight to sharpen the cobalt tone. A few orange or rust-colored pillows provide a warm counterpoint. This room looks most cohesive when accessories have simple shapes and surfaces remain uncluttered.

13. Coastal Blue Accent Wall With Natural Textures

A coastal living room feels more authentic when it uses soft color and natural materials rather than themed decorations. Paint the focal wall a breezy ocean blue, then position a slipcovered white sofa in front of it. Add woven rattan chairs, a bleached oak coffee table, and a large natural fiber rug to establish a relaxed foundation. Use striped linen pillows in blue and ivory, along with a light sand-colored throw. Hang oversized landscape photography or simple framed prints instead of obvious nautical objects. White curtains should fall loosely beside the windows and allow daylight to filter through. Finish with ceramic lamps, seagrass baskets, and a leafy plant. The complete room feels fresh, comfortable, and subtly connected to the coast.

14. Blue Accent Wall With Wood Slats

Combining blue paint with vertical wood slats creates a living room feature that feels warm, modern, and architectural. Paint the main wall a muted midnight blue, then install evenly spaced walnut or oak slats across one side rather than covering the entire surface. Position a cream modular sofa in front and use a low wood media cabinet or console to repeat the slat material. A soft beige rug, black metal lighting, and rust-colored pillows add practical contrast. Keep artwork simple and place it on the painted portion of the wall so the natural wood remains visible. The vertical lines can make the ceiling appear taller, while the deep blue visually anchors the furniture. This combination is particularly effective in open-concept homes.

15. Blue Two-Tone Accent Wall With Molding

A two-tone treatment brings extra structure to an ordinary living room wall. Install a simple chair rail or narrow molding, then paint the lower portion deep navy and the upper portion pale blue-gray. Set a warm beige sofa against the wall and use cream curtains to soften the contrast. A traditional wood coffee table, patterned area rug, and upholstered armchairs create a comfortable, collected arrangement. Repeat the navy through small pillows and use touches of muted red or terracotta for warmth. Hang framed art above the molding, leaving enough open wall around each piece. This complete design works in both classic and transitional homes because the architectural division creates order while the layered blue palette adds personality and depth.

16. Blue Accent Wall With Colorful Artwork

What if the accent wall became a gallery backdrop rather than the only colorful element? Paint the wall a rich peacock blue and arrange a collection of framed artwork containing coral, yellow, green, cream, and small amounts of blue. Keep the frames consistent in black, natural wood, or brushed brass so the display feels connected. Place a light neutral sofa beneath the gallery and add a patterned rug that repeats two or three artwork colors. Include a mustard lounge chair, walnut coffee table, and cream curtains to complete the cheerful palette. Solid pillows will keep the room from becoming too busy. This approach creates an expressive, personal living room while allowing the blue accent wall to unify a varied collection.

17. Blue Accent Wall With Floating Shelves

Floating shelves can make a blue accent wall both decorative and useful, especially in a compact living room. Paint the wall a calm medium blue and install two or three long oak shelves above a light gray sofa. Arrange books horizontally and vertically, then add cream ceramics, small plants, and framed art in varied heights. Leave visible gaps so the display does not appear crowded. Furnish the rest of the room with a round wood coffee table, ivory rug, and compact tan leather chair. A black floor lamp introduces definition, while blue and beige cushions connect the seating to the wall. This practical layout offers storage and personality without the visual weight or expense of full built-in cabinetry.

18. Blue Accent Wall With Arched Paint Detail

A large painted arch gives a living room a playful focal point while using less color than a fully saturated wall. Begin with a warm white background, then paint a broad dusty blue arch behind a console, reading chair, or compact sofa. Keep the curve symmetrical and large enough to frame the furniture rather than appearing like a small decorative spot. Add a cream loveseat, light oak tables, and a textured beige rug for an easy modern palette. Terracotta pillows and a rust-colored ceramic lamp warm the cool blue. One simple framed print can sit inside the arch without hiding its shape. This complete look is ideal for apartments because it creates architectural interest with paint and remains easy to update later.

19. Blue Brick Accent Wall With Industrial Decor

Exposed brick painted deep blue creates a textured focal point for an industrial-inspired living room. Use a matte indigo finish that allows the brick pattern and natural imperfections to remain visible. Position a cognac leather sofa against the wall and add black metal side tables, a reclaimed wood coffee table, and a faded gray rug. An open black bookshelf can provide storage without covering too much brick. Introduce softer elements through cream pillows, a woven throw, and full-length linen curtains. Factory-style lighting works well, but choose warm white bulbs to prevent the blue surface from feeling harsh. The resulting room balances rugged materials with comfortable seating, creating an urban look that still feels practical and inviting.

20. Blue Accent Wall With Green Velvet Sofa

Blue and green can create a richly layered living room when both colors share similar depth. Paint the main wall a dark ink blue, then place an olive or forest green velvet sofa against it. Introduce lighter surfaces through an ivory rug, warm white curtains, and a pale stone coffee table. Walnut side tables and antique brass lamps will warm the jewel-toned palette. Use pillows in cream, muted teal, and small patterned prints to bridge the wall and upholstery. Botanical artwork can reinforce the natural color combination without making the room feel themed. Add one camel leather chair for contrast and everyday durability. The complete space feels dramatic yet comfortable, with enough neutral material to balance its saturated colors.

Conclusion:

The best blue feature wall does more than introduce color. It helps define the seating area, supports the room’s focal point, and connects furniture with lighting, artwork, and textiles. Dark navy and indigo create intimacy, while sky blue and dusty blue keep smaller spaces feeling open. Teal, cobalt, wallpaper, paneling, and textured finishes offer more distinctive alternatives to standard paint. Before committing, test the chosen blue in morning, afternoon, and evening light. Then repeat it sparingly around the room to make the design feel intentional.
